Apache::Wyrd::Site::MySQLIndex - Wrapper MySQLIndex for the Site classes
Sample Implementation:
use base qw(Apache::Wyrd::Site::MySQLIndex); my $dbh = _get_database_handle(); sub new { my ($class) = @_; my $init = { dbh => $dbh, debug => 0, attributes => [qw(doctype meta)], maps => [qw(meta)] }; return &Apache::Wyrd::Site::Index::new($class, $init); } sub ua { return BASENAME::UA->new; } sub skip_file { my ($self, $file) = @_; return 1 if ($file eq 'test.html'); return; }
This class extends the Apach::Wyrd::Site::Index class, so check the documentation of that module for any methods. It provides an index of Apache::Wyrd::Site::Page objects (see that module for details) using the mysql backend instead of BerkeleyDB.
Reserves the new method, which it passes unaltered to Apache::Wyrd::Services::MySQLIndex. index_site, skip_file, and purge_missing are obsolete and may be dropped in future versions. See Apache::Wyrd::Services::Index for other bugs/warnings.
